Book excerpt: This report develops a conceptual framework for evaluating the potential benefits & costs associated with on-farm food safety (OFFS) programs and environmental farm plans (EFP) in Canadian agriculture. It first outlines the nature of private & public benefits & costs, including demand-side market benefits such as building consumer confidence; non-market benefits such as reductions in food-borne illness; supply-side benefits such as productivity & logistic improvements; and private supply-side costs such as those related to management, compliance, & monitoring. The report then describes the Hazard Analysis Critical Control Point (HACCP) approach to food safety. The next chapter presents the classification system for identifying benefits & costs from OFFS. Finally, the report classifies potential benefits & costs of EFP. Appendices include a discussion of measurement issues, a technical analysis of the potential effects of these benefits & costs under different scenarios, and a glossary.
